Sturdy, Great Looking Case for a Hotspot
I got this to replace the really, really cheap clear plastic case that came with my PI 2 based Hotspot. I put it in this case and now I'm proud to have it in my shack. I like the clear cases; I want the electronic guts to show through a bit (looks cool). This case does that very elegantly. The stacked design holds the boards in securely without the need for standoffs, and once all screwed together it's very, very sturdy. Rubber feet are a nice touch, if you lay yours on your bench. I will likely get a C4 case for my next little project, a Pi Zero based Hotspot for mobile use.

Needs Far More Ventilation
While the product looks impressive once assembled, I've encountered a significant issue with heat retention. Without the option to add a fan, the case's internal temperature can rise substantially. This is especially problematic given my ambient room temperature, which typically ranges between 65 and 68 degrees Fahrenheit. I imagine most folks are going to find themselves in rooms warmer than this. I'm running a Raspberry Pi 4, which runs warmer than a Raspberry Pi 3 3B, but the issue with heat retention is too much for me to overlook.I also agree with another reviewer about the instructions. Since they only provide pictures (no text) you have to look carefully and pick up on the subtle differences between the pieces.
